Fact check: Did Donald Trump cheat in the US election?
DW (English)
Follow
11/9/2024
Following Donald Trump's win in the 2024 US presidential election, the hashtag #TrumpCheated has trended on social media. People have suggested foul play, and that millions of votes haven't been counted. But what do the facts say?

Did Trump cheat in the election?
00:02
Many users on social media claim that a significant number of votes went uncounted,
00:07
casting doubt on the results.
00:09
Following Trump's win in the 2024 US presidential election,
00:12
the hashtag TrumpCheated is trending as social media users suggest foul play in voting results.
00:19
But what do the facts say?
00:21
Some users claim that their vote hasn't been counted yet and thus
00:25
the winner couldn't have been announced.
00:27
This claim is false.
00:29
Not all votes have to be counted to announce a winner.
00:32
The US election is decided by a majority state by state.
00:36
And each state has the authority to determine how its electoral votes are allocated.
00:42
If the second place, in this case Kamala Harris,
00:44
cannot catch up with any additional votes in a state,
00:47
the winner for this single state can already be announced.
00:51
As in many states, the system is the winner takes it all.
00:54
It doesn't actually really matter if any single vote was counted or not
00:58
because it's clear that he had the majority of the votes.
01:02
In the US, when you vote for a presidential candidate,
01:05
you are actually voting for your candidate's preferred electors.
01:09
These electors then cast the official votes for the president in the electoral college.
01:15
The presidential nominee with the majority of electoral votes
01:18
becomes the president of the United States with at least 270 electoral votes.
01:25
In this year's election, that's Donald Trump.
01:27
In the US, the votes are counted in different ways.
01:30
Some counties use optical scanners to process ballots,
01:34
while others employ touchscreen systems or ballot marking devices.
01:39
Scanners are the most common,
01:41
and their results are then manually recounted and double-checked.
01:45
Candidates, courts, or groups of voters can request recounts,
01:49
but the rules vary significantly by state.
01:52
Requests are typically made within three to seven days.
01:55
So far, there has been no evidence that either Democrats or Republicans
02:00
have manipulated this election.
02:02
Back to why the electoral process is complicated in the US.
02:06
The results that the public gets are a mix of preliminary data
02:10
released by officials and projections by news agencies such as AP and Reuters.
02:17
All states must certify their official results by December 11.
02:21
Six days later, the electors cast their electoral votes.
02:26
On January 6, 2025, the Congress will count and certify the electoral votes.
02:31
Historically, voter fraud is extremely rare in the United States.
02:35
Numerous studies and investigations have consistently shown
02:39
that instances of voter fraud are minimal
02:42
and do not impact the overall integrity of elections.
02:46
So there is no evidence that Trump has cheated in this election.
02:51
The electoral process leaves little room for manipulation,
02:54
and Kamala Harris herself has conceded defeat to Donald Trump.
